IDE za razvoj spletnih programov pomaga programerjem za enostavno kodiranje in odpravljanje napak na spletnih mestih / spletnih aplikacijah. Pomagajo upravljati veliko bazo kod in doseči hitro uvajanje. Razvoj spletnih strani IDE podpira široko paleto programskih jezikov, ogrodja, CMS in spletne aplikacije.
Sledi izbrani seznam najboljših IDE za spletni razvoj z njihovimi priljubljenimi funkcijami in povezavami do spletnih mest. Seznam vsebuje odprtokodno (brezplačno) in komercialno (plačljivo) programsko opremo.
Najboljši IDE za spletni razvoj
IDE ime | Povezava za prenos |
---|---|
IntelliJ IDEA | https://www.jetbrains.com/idea/ |
Zmaj | https://www.kite.com/get-kite/ |
CodePen | https://codepen.io/ |
JSFiddle | https://jsfiddle.net/ |
Mrk | https://www.eclipse.org/ |
RJ TextEd | https://www.rj-texted.se/index.html |
NetBeans | https://netbeans.org/ |
Komodo Edit | https://www.activestate.com/products/komodo-edit/ |
AWS Cloud9 | https://aws.amazon.com/cloud9/ |
Koda Visual Studio | https://code.visualstudio.com/ |
Nosilci | http://brackets.io/ |
Atom | https://atom.io/ |
NOTEPAD ++ | https://notepad-plus-plus.org/ |
RubyMine | https://www.jetbrains.com/ruby/ |
Svetlobna miza | http://lighttable.com/ |
PyCharm | https://www.jetbrains.com/pycharm/ |
PhpStorm | https://www.jetbrains.com/phpstorm/ |
Bluefish | http://bluefish.openoffice.nl/index.html |
SUBLIME BESEDILO 3 | https://www.sublimetext.com/ |
Aptana Studio 3 | http://www.aptana.com/ |
CKEditor | https://ckeditor.com/ |
CodeLobster | http://www.codelobster.com/ |
GNU Emacs | https://www.gnu.org/software/emacs/ |
Codeanywhere | https://codeanywhere.com/ |
Tu je podroben opis.
1) IntelliJ IDEA
IntelliJ IDEA je HTML IDE, ki je zasnovan za povečanje produktivnosti razvijalcev. Ta aplikacija ponuja inteligentno pomoč pri kodiranju. Orodje lahko izvaja analizo pretoka podatkov. Pomaga vam vzdrževati različice programa, ki ste ga napisali.
Lastnosti:
- Predlaga lahko ime razreda, ključne besede in polja.
- Ta aplikacija podpira velike sorte jezikov, kot so SQL, HTML in JPQL.
- Pomaga vam ohranjati pretok programa.
- IDEA lahko podpira številna vgrajena orodja in okvire.
- Omogoča uporabo bližnjic.
- Programska oprema lahko zazna podvojene kode.
Povezava: https://www.jetbrains.com/idea/
2) Kite
Kite je IDE za spletni razvoj, ki samodejno izpolni več vrsticnih kod. Ta urejevalnik podpira več kot 16 jezikov. Pomaga vam pri hitrejšem kodiranju brez težav.
Cena : Brezplačno
Lastnosti:
- Ponuja dokumentacijo za spletni razvoj.
- Ta urejevalnik omogoča podpis funkcije med tipkanjem.
- Ko miškin kazalec premaknete z miško, boste dobili opis.
- Zagotavlja podporo v e-pošti.
- Uporablja modele strojnega učenja za jezik spletnega razvoja.
3) CodePen
CodePen je spletno spletno razvojno okolje za front-end oblikovalce in razvijalce. Gre za hitrejši in bolj tekoč razvoj. Omogoča vam izdelavo, razmestitev spletnega mesta in izdelavo testnih primerov.
Lastnosti:
- Ponuja gradnjo komponent za kasnejšo uporabo drugje.
- Omogoča pogled v živo in sinhronizacijo v živo.
- Vključuje nekaj izjemnih funkcij za hitrejše pisanje CSS.
- Funkcija vnaprejšnjega izpolnjevanja API omogoča dodajanje povezav in predstavitvenih strani brez potrebe po kodiranju.
Povezava: https://codepen.io/
4) JSFiddle
JSFiddle je brezplačen spletni IDE za JavaScript. Omogoča uporabo CSS in HTML kode za JavaScript. Ta aplikacija vam omogoča ustvarjanje novega programa z uporabo trenutne kode kot osnove.
Lastnosti:
- Kodo lahko delite z drugimi.
- Ponuja različne knjižnice JavaScript, vključno s prototipom, MooTools, YUI (knjižnica uporabniškega vmesnika) in še več.
- Med shranjevanjem ali skupno rabo lahko dodate naslov in opis.
- Zagotavlja dober in enostaven uporabniški vmesnik.
Povezava: https://jsfiddle.net/
5) Mrk
Eclipse CDT framework je orodje za razvoj spletnih strani. Poudarja skladnjo, ki ste jo napisali. To orodje vam omogoča enostavno razhroščevanje programa.
Lastnosti:
- Ta programska oprema IDE vam ponuja pripravljeno predlogo kode.
- To orodje samodejno preveri skladnjo.
- Podpira preoblikovanje kode. (Proces izboljšanja notranje strukture kode).
- Eclipse lahko prenesete za upravljanje projekta na daljavo.
- Ta urejevalnik je mogoče uporabljati v sistemih Windows, Linux in OS X.
Povezava: https://www.eclipse.org/
6) RJ TextEd
RJ TextEd je izvorna koda IDE Unicode (integrirano razvojno okolje). Podpira široko paleto programskih jezikov za razvoj spletnih strani. Omogoča vam, da brez težav odprete ali shranite datoteko UTF-8.
Lastnosti:
- Samodejno izpolni kodo.
- Ta aplikacija ponuja čarovnika za CSS in HTML.
- Ponuja odjemalce FTP in SFT.
- RJ TextEd ponuja orodja, kot sta izbirnik barv in urejevalnik skladnje.
- Barve lahko poudari v SASS in LESS (Leaner Style Sheets).
Povezava: https://www.rj-texted.se/index.html
7) NetBeans
NetBeans je priljubljeno, brezplačno odprtokodno spletno mesto IDE. Omogoča razvoj namiznih, mobilnih in spletnih aplikacij.
Lastnosti:
- Podpora za hitro in pametno urejanje kode.
- Enostaven in učinkovit postopek vodenja projektov.
- Hiter razvoj uporabniškega vmesnika
- Pomaga pri pisanju kode brez napak.
- Lahko ga namestite v kateri koli OS, ki podpira Javo, od Windows do Linuxa do sistemov Mac OS X.
Povezava: https://netbeans.org/
8) Komodo Edit
Komodo edit je enostavno in močno orodje za urejanje kode. Omogoča vam odpravljanje napak, preskušanje enot, predelavo kode. Ponuja tudi profil kode ter integracije z drugimi tehnologijami, kot so Grunt, PhoneGap, Docker, Vagrant in še veliko več.
- Večjezični urejevalnik
- Veliko sodobnih barvnih shem
- Native Unicode podpora in preverjanje združljivosti Unicode
- Preprosto se integrira v namizno okolje.
- Komodo IDE vam omogoča takojšnje sledenje spremembam.
- Projekt lahko enostavno vodite z upraviteljem.
- To orodje ponuja veliko tem in naborov ikon.
Povezava: https://www.activestate.com/products/komodo-edit/
9) AWS Cloud9
Cloud9 je urejevalnik v oblaku, ki vam omogoča pisanje, zagon in odpravljanje napak s katerim koli brskalnikom. Pomaga vam pri delu od kjer koli z uporabo interneta povezane naprave. Je eden najboljših urednikov za spletni razvoj.
Lastnosti:
- Plošče lahko prilagodite v katero koli smer s preprostim povlečenjem in spuščanjem.
- Ima vgrajen razhroščevalnik za nastavitev točke preloma.
- To orodje ima vgrajen terminal, ki vam omogoča, da vidite izpis ukaza s strežnika.
- Podpira bližnjice na tipkovnici za enostaven dostop.
- Razvojno okolje lahko delite s svojo razvojno skupino.
- Cloud9 ponuja različne teme.
- Ima vgrajen urejevalnik slik za spreminjanje velikosti, obrezovanje ali vrtenje slik.
Povezava: https://aws.amazon.com/cloud9/
10) Koda Visual Studio
Visual Studio je idejo za spletno oblikovanje. Načrtovanje, izdelava in pošiljanje programske opreme na različne platforme je hitro in enostavno. Ta orodja za razvoj programske opreme omogočajo organizaciji, da ustvari popolno razvojno okolje.
Lastnosti:
- Spremljajte in upravljajte vse ideje na kanban ali scrum desk z gibčnimi orodji
- Izboljšajte kakovost kode in zgodaj lovite težave
- Zgradite, upravljajte, zaščitite in delite programsko opremo
- Avtomatizirajte in poenostavite uvedbe Azure
- Orodja za ročno, zmogljivo in avtomatsko testiranje
- Ponuja sistem za nadzor različic z zasebnimi skladišči.
Povezava: https://code.visualstudio.com/
11) oklepaji
Brackets.io je odprtokodni urejevalnik za razvoj spletnih aplikacij. Ustanovil jo je Adobe Systems. To orodje vam pomaga pri oblikovanju spletnega mesta z uporabo JavaScript, CSS in HTML.
Lastnosti:
- Brskalnik lahko povežete v realnem času.
- Pomaga vam pri hitrem urejanju skripta PHP.
- To aplikacijo lahko uporabljate v operacijskih sistemih Linux, Windows in Mac.
- S svojim programom lahko učinkovito upravljate.
- Ponuja podporo za predprocesor, predogled v živo in urejene urejevalnike.
- Uporabniški vmesnik lahko hitro prilagodite s pomočjo orodja Brackets.io.
Povezava: http://brackets.io/
12) Atom
Atom je preprost urejevalnik za razvoj spletnih aplikacij. Lahko ga prilagodite tako, da storite kar koli, ne da bi spremenili konfiguracijsko datoteko. Ta programska oprema razvijalcem pomaga pri hitrejšem pisanju kode s pametno, prilagodljivo funkcijo samodokončanja.
Lastnosti:
- Ima integriran upravitelj paketov.
- Ta aplikacija omogoča urejanje med različnimi platformami.
- Besedilo, vneseno v datoteko ali v celotnem projektu, lahko poiščete, si ogledate in ga nadomestite.
- Vmesnik Atom je mogoče razdeliti na več podoken za primerjavo in urejanje kode med datotekami.
- To orodje podpira ukazno paleto za zagon razpoložljivih ukazov.
- Atom deluje v številnih priljubljenih operacijskih sistemih, kot so OS X, Windows ali Linux.
Povezava: https://atom.io/
13) Beležnica ++
Notepad ++ je priljubljen brezplačen urejevalnik kod, napisan v jeziku C ++. Uporablja čisti win32 API, ki ponuja večjo hitrost izvajanja in majhnost programa. Deluje samo v okolju okna in uporablja licenco GPL.
Lastnosti:
- Podpira poudarjanje sintakse za jezike, kot so PHP, JavaScript, HTML in CSS.
- Samodejno dokončanje: dokončanje besed, dokončanje funkcije.
- To integrirano razvojno okolje ponuja makro snemanje in predvajanje.
- Omogoča poudarjanje in zlaganje sintakse, ki jo določi uporabnik.
- Popolnoma prilagodljiv GUI.
- Podpira multi-view in multi-language.
Povezava: https://notepad-plus-plus.org/
14) RubyMine
RubyMine je orodje za ustvarjanje spletnega mesta z uporabo rubyja na tirnicah, HAML, CSS, Sass in še več. Ponuja poudarjanje sintakse za jezik in oblikovanje kode. To orodje vam pomaga hitro izdelati dokumentacijo za projekt.
Lastnosti:
- Ponuja pametno iskanje za preskok na kateri koli simbol ali razred.
- Ta aplikacija lahko preveri kodo pred morebitnimi napakami.
- Pomaga vam pri vzdrževanju kode.
- Z lahkoto lahko nastavite mejne točke za odpravljanje napak v aplikaciji.
- Ima sistem za nadzor različic za upravljanje kopij vaših programov.
- RubyMine ponuja samodejno uvajanje kode prek SFTP ali FTP strežnika.
Povezava: https://www.jetbrains.com/ruby/
15) Svetlobna miza
Light Table je urejevalnik spletnih kod, ki vam pomaga slediti pomembnim vrednotam v vašem programu. Omogoča ogled izhodnega tiskanja na konzolo.
Lastnosti:
- Urejevalnik lahko prilagodite svojemu projektu.
- Omogoča vdelavo iger, grafov, izvajanih vizualizacij itd.
- To orodje je lahko.
- Program lahko z lahkoto odpravite.
Povezava: http://lighttable.com/
16) PyCharm
PayCharm je ID za več platform, ki se uporablja za spletni razvoj. Ta programska oprema vsebuje API, ki ga lahko razvijalci uporabljajo za pisanje lastnih vtičnikov, da lahko razširijo osnovne funkcije.
Lastnosti:
- Je inteligenten urejevalnik kod, ki podpira CoffeeScript, JavaScript, CSS in TypeScript.
- Omogoča pametno iskanje za preskok na katero koli datoteko, simbol ali razred.
- Navigacija s pametno kodo
- Ponuja hitro in varno predelavo kode.
- Omogoča vam dostop do PostgreSQL, Oracle, MySQL, SQL Server in številnih drugih zbirk podatkov iz IDE.
- To orodje se lahko uporablja v Linuxu, Mac OS in Linuxu.
Povezava: https://www.jetbrains.com/pycharm/
17) PhpStorm
PhPStorm je medplatformni IDE za PHP. Omogoča vam uporabo čelne tehnologije, kot so HTML, CSS, Sass in druge. Izvedete lahko preizkus za posamezno enoto izvorne kode.
Lastnosti:
- Podpira MySQL (Structure Query Language).
- Vsebuje vgrajeno oblikovanje kode.
- PHPStorm ponuja namige za spremenljivke in metode.
- Samodejno dokonča kodo.
- Omogoča vam delo z ogrodji, ki temeljijo na PHP, kot so Joomla, Magento, CakePHP itd.
Povezava: https://www.jetbrains.com/phpstorm/
18) Modra riba
Bluefish je urejevalnik, razvit za spletne razvijalce in programerje. Ta programska oprema podpira številne programske jezike.
Lastnosti:
- Hkrati lahko odprete več kot 500 dokumentov.
- Ponuja neomejeno funkcionalnost razveljavitve / ponovitve.
- Kodo lahko urejate v celozaslonskem načinu.
- Bluefish nudi prilagodljivo podporo programskemu jeziku.
- Vključite lahko veliko zunanjih programov.
- Vgrajen ima črkovalnik.
- To orodje vam omogoča enostavno nalaganje ali prenos / shranjevanje spletnega mesta v računalnik.
Povezava: http://bluefish.openoffice.nl/index.html
19) SLAVNO BESEDILO 3
Sublime Text 3 je urejevalnik kod, ki podpira številne jezike. Ima osnovno vgrajeno podporo za Python. Prilagajanje Sublime Text 3 je na voljo za ustvarjanje polnopravnega spletnega razvojnega okolja.
Lastnosti:
- S tem orodjem lahko poudarite skladnjo.
- Ima izvedbo palete ukazov, ki sprejema vnos besedila od uporabnikov.
- Ravnajte s specifikacijami UTF8 v datotekah .gitignore
- Prikažite značke za mape in datoteke, ki označujejo stanje Git
- Spremembe datoteke so predstavljene z oznakami, ki so na voljo v žlebu.
- Urejevalnik podpira operacijske sisteme OS X, Windows in Linux.
Povezava: https://www.sublimetext.com/
20) Aptana Studio 3
Aptana Studio 3 je odprtokodni IDE za spletni razvoj. Je hitrejši, prilagodljiv in vam pomaga, da ste bolj produktivni.
Lastnosti:
- Ponuja pomoč pri kodiranju.
- To orodje nudi čarovnika za uvajanje.
- Ima vgrajen razhroščevalnik za testiranje aplikacij.
- Aptana Studio 3 vam omogoča sodelovanje z drugimi.
Povezava: http://www.aptana.com/
21) CKEditor
Ckeditor je pameten urejevalnik WYSIWYG, ki vsebuje komponente s skupnim urejanjem. Omogoča lepljenje iz Excela, Worda, tabel itd.
Lastnosti:
- Ponuja funkcije, kot so samodokončanje, @mentions, gradniki,
- Omogoča popoln nadzor nad vsebino: filtriranje HTML in način vira pogleda.
- Izhodni format po meri in podpora za Markdown.
- Razširljiva in prilagodljiva po zasnovi.
- Pomaga vam povečati produktivnost s samodejnim formatiranjem in sodelovanjem.
- To orodje podpira funkcije z bogatim besedilom, vključno z mediji in tabelami.
- Datoteke in mape lahko upravljate brez težav.
Povezava: https://ckeditor.com/
22) CodeLobster
CodeLobster je urejevalnik za razvoj spletnih aplikacij. Ta aplikacija vam omogoča lokalno potrditev kode. Orodje lahko samodejno zazna nastavitve trenutnega strežnika in konfigurira ustrezne datoteke.
Lastnosti:
- CodeLobster lahko samodejno dokonča atribute, funkcije, argumente in še več.
- Podpira številne vrste okvirov in CMS.
- Kodo lahko strnete.
- Ta IDE vam omogoča, da poiščete in zamenjate besedilo tako v trenutnem kot tudi v vseh odprtih dokumentih.
Povezava: http://www.codelobster.com/
23) GNU Emacs
Emacs je orodje za urejanje besedila na osnovi Unixa, ki ga uporabljajo programerji, inženirji, študenti in sistemski skrbniki. Omogoča dodajanje, spreminjanje, brisanje, vstavljanje besed, črk, vrstic in drugih enot besedila.
Lastnosti:
- Ta program ima vgrajeno dokumentacijo.
- Ponuja sistem pakiranja za namestitev in prenos številnih razširitev.
- Orodje je prilagodljivo s kodo Emacs Lisp.
- Ponuja vadnico za nove uporabnike.
- Podpira Unicode za številne človeške skripte.
- To aplikacijo lahko prilagodite s kodo Emacs Lisp.
Povezava: https://www.gnu.org/software/emacs/
24) Šifra kjerkoli
Codeanywhere je spletni IDE, ki vam pomaga enostavno določiti prilagojeno razvojno okolje za kateri koli projekt. Ponuja več kot 75 sintaks programskega jezika. Izredno koristen je za razvoj spletnih strani.
Lastnosti:
- Podpira vse brskalnike in naprave.
- Ta aplikacija ponuja prilagodljivo barvno shemo.
- Orodje ponuja več postavitev.
- Pomaga vam, da aplikacijo pospešite hitreje.
- Kodo lahko enostavno upravljate.
Povezava: https://codeanywhere.com/